How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Olde Mill Ford?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Olde Mill Ford Studio Apartments | $1,192 | $1,192 | $1,192 |
| Olde Mill Ford 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,483 | $850 | $1,743 |
| Olde Mill Ford 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,811 | $1,267 | $6,129 |
| Olde Mill Ford 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,126 | $1,548 | $5,077 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Olde Mill Ford
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Olde Mill Ford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Olde Mill Ford ranges from $850 to $1,743 with an average monthly rent of $1,483.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Olde Mill Ford c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Olde Mill Ford range from $1,267 to $6,129.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,811.
How expensive are Olde Mill Ford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 35 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Olde Mill Ford on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,548 to $5,077 - averaging $2,126 for the location.
